Associate Demand Planner Salary in Illinois

How much does an Associate Demand Planner make in Illinois?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for an Associate Demand Planner in Illinois is $74,669 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$36.

However, an Associate Demand Planner's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$86,462
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$66,319 to $80,842
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$58,716

How Experience Level Affects Associate Demand Planner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of an Associate Demand Planner's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here’s how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Entry-Level (less than 1 year): $61,064
  • Early Career (1-2 years): $74,215
  • Mid-Level (2-4 years): $90,840
  • Senior-Level (5-8 years): $117,650
  • Expert (over 8 years): $151,655

Associate Demand Planner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Associate Demand Planner ro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 10%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Aerospace & Defense and Business Services s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 5% above the average. In contrast, Associate Demand Planner positions in Biotechnology or Transportation typ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Associate Demand Planner as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.
